About this book
The Traitor's Bargain Volume 1 is a historical literary novel set in 1757 Bengal. This work of genre fiction explores the tension between the East India Company and the dynasty of Nawab Siraj ud-Daulah. As foreign merchants seek to seize power, a network of betrayal unfolds involving a calculating banker, a conflicted nobleman, and a doubting soldier. The narrative follows these figures alongside the son of an aristocrat leading a peasant revolt.
This historical thriller and suspense novel blends elements of spies and politics to recreate a pivotal moment in Indian history. The Traitor's Bargain Volume 1 focuses on themes of nationalism and resistance through meticulous research and immersive realism. It functions as a vivid portrait of ambition and audacity, where shifting loyalties lead to a final reckoning for the kingdom.
